Output 068ddfb1c97e088152c573904c0393ee9041e78809461bb0add44630f99bf3d0:4

value
3396955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0beb22f70077e952dea609e0d918e695c89babb1 OP_EQUAL
address
32n33EHvP4kuWcH44ri7w7BqPVMDh2wEKZ
transaction
068ddfb1c97e088152c573904c0393ee9041e78809461bb0add44630f99bf3d0
spent
true